             Summary: Potential Memory Leak
                 Key: COUCHDB-3247
                 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/COUCHDB-3247
             Project: CouchDB
          Issue Type: Bug
          Components: View Server Support
            Reporter: Tayven


We've set up a 12 cluster CouchDB 2.0 environment running with Clouseau for 
full search indexing.  Base OS is Ubuntu 16.04. 

We've noticed that while indexing larger databases into a view the memory use 
by beam.smp grows until it overloads the swap partition and crashes CouchDB. 
The servers each have ~60GB ram free prior to starting the indexing.  The 
database is 9220642 docs at 9.6 GB. It usually crashes about 16% of the way 
into the indexing. 

Its the only Database that we host at the moment. 

The couchdb.log doesn't throw any errors, it just closes. Clouseau just 
receives a disconnect from the server.
